Ballmer Unlikely to Testify in Microsoft Case

Microsoft Corp. is expected to pull Chief Executive Steve Ballmer from the list of defense witnesses scheduled to testify in its antitrust case, company officials said on Friday. Microsoft is likely to notify a federal judge presiding over the case that Ballmer will not be among the remaining handful of witnesses summoned to argue against severe antitrust sanctions sought by nine states against the software giant, the officials said.
A decision to pull Ballmer would mean that "they're very confident in their case," said Robert Litan, director of economic studies at the Brookings Institution. "They're reading of the tea leaves is that the judge is not going to go further than the Justice Department settlement," Litan said.
